A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F ROUND
ROCK, TEXAS DECLARING THE NECESSITY FOR ACQUIRING BY
CONDEMNATION THE FEE SIMPLE TITLE TO CERTAIN
DESCRIBED PROPERTY FOR RIGHT-OF-WAY PURPOSES TO
CONSTRUCT A PUBLIC ROAD, AND ORDERING THE
CONDEMNATION OF SAID PROPERTY TO PROCEED; PROVIDING
A SAVINGS CLAUSE AND REPEALING CONFLICTING
ORDINANCES AND RESOLUTIONS.
W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Round Rock has a
need to acquire the right-of-way necessary for the construction of
a public road; and
WHEREAS, an independent professional appraisal report of the
subject property has been submitted to the City, and the City
Attorney has accordingly transmitted to the owner of the property
an official written offer of just compensation for that parcel more
fully described below; and
WHEREAS, the owner has been unable to agree with the City of
Round Rock upon the property's fair cash market value and further
negotiations for settlement have become futile and impossible; and
WHEREAS, condemnation has become necessary in order to
acquire the unencumbered fee simple title; Now Therefore
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F ROUND ROCK,
TEXAS, THAT:
I.
The offer by the City of Round Rock for the land described
below in the amount of $40,000.00, is hereby confirmed.
1.
II.
It is hereby determined that the City of Round Rock has in
fact submitted an offer to the property owners for the property
described below, and the owners of that property and the City of
Round Rock have been unable to agree and cannot agree upon the
value of the land or the damages to be paid and further settlement
negotiations have become futile and impossible.
III.
Public necessity requires the acquisition of the unencumbered
fee simple title to the property described below, for right-of-way
purposes for the construction of a public road in the City of Round
Rock, Texas; and that public necessity and convenience require the
condemnation of this property in order to acquire it for such
purpose.
IV.
The City Attorney is hereby authorized and directed to
institute proceedings in eminent domain against IMRE, Inc., owner
of the property described herein, and against all other owners,
lienholders, and other holders of an interest in the property, in
order to acquire the unencumbered fee simple interest and a
temporary construction easement, in and to the following described
property laying and being situated in the City of Round Rock,
Williamson County, Texas, to -wit:
0.917 acres, more or less, situated in the David Curry Survey,
Abstract No. 130, in Williamson County, Texas, being also a portion
of Lot 1 of "Oakmont Centre, Section One revised," said tract being
more fully described in Exhibit
incorporated herein.
2.
TIAII
attached hereto and
V.
This ordinance shall take effect immediately from and after
its passage.
VI.
A. All ordinances, parts of ordinances, or resolutions in
conflict herewith are expressly repealed.
B. The invalidity of any section or provision of this
ordinance shall not invalidate other sections or provisions
thereof.

SUBJECT: City Council Meeting - July 27, 1995
ITEM: 10.C. Consider an ordinance determining the public
necessity for acquiring fee simple title to certain
property for the construction of a public roadway,
and authorizing the City Attorney to initiate
eminent domain proceedings to
acquire the needed property, such property being
described as a tract or parcel of land containing 0.917
acres (39,946 square feet) situated in the David
Curry Survey, Abstract No. 130 Williamson
County, Texas, being also a portion of Lot 1 of
"Oakmont Centre, Section One Revised," a
subdivision according to the plat thereof recorded
in Plat Cabinet F Slides 129 through 133 of the plat
records of said county. (Cypress Semiconductor)
(Second Reading)
STAFF RESOURCE PERSON: Steve Sheets
STAFF RECOMMENDATION:
The City of Round Rock has been attempting to purchase right-of-way
for a public road necessary due to the Cypress Semiconductor
expansion in Oakmont Centre. Negotiations with the owner of the
subject property have not been productive, and the owner and the City
of Round Rock have not been able to agree regarding the fair market
value of the property necessary for the public road. The offers made by
the City of Round Rock have been rejected by the owner, and further
negotiations are futile. The passage of this ordinance is a necessary step
in initiating eminent domain proceedings to acquire the property for
right-of-way.
Staff recommends approval.
